The benefit of the STD engine isn't being a zombie. The benefit of the STD engine is "spending" a side torso as well as the arm, going full on sword and board. CASE doesn't help with that, because you'd be a fool to pack any ammo in the shield side.

But the loss of twist speed costs you more than the STD engine gains you. I'm all for STD's in a lot of mediums, but not the Wang. To use a Wang well, you need the speed of the bigger engine - not so much to get around (though that matters) but most significantly in your ability to twist damage. It's very easy to spread damage on a 280-300XL Wang, and doing so ensures you can keep fighting at 100% longer. At 250, you're twisting a lot slower, so opponents get more warning when you're lining up your '20, and more time to exploit that after you fire.

The Wang is somewhat unique in it's ability to arm mount a '20 for precision, AND mount an XL. That's something very few lighter mechs can manage. It's a shame to lose that advantage. If you're going to go without, you may as well run the more compact HBK-4G.

And ultimately, you can't put CASE in your head (where Ton #1 of ammo should always be) and then in your legs, where the rest should be.

View PostPr8Dator, on 27 June 2016 - 05:00 PM, said:

What is the Fastest IS AC20 mech? The Flame?


AC20 Raven can be the fastest... but... if you make it faster than 100kph you can't run enough armor or ammo to actually do anything.

So... fastest practical AC20 mech is the wang at 106 kph and the enforcer 4p which while it CAN run 120kph... won't have enough ammo to really work that AC20 if it's going that fast. However... I've always prefered the Hunchie 4G as my go to quick AC20 mech. Not sure why but the damn thing dances for me.

Other honorable mentions include the good old shadowhawks, and the treb 7k. The SH and treb though... you're realistically gonna want them more in the 80 kph range before tweaks since they need a STD engine.
